WebAutomotive ignition systems have to generate a spark strong enough to jump across a spark plug gap. In order to do this, ignition systems use an ignition coil. The ignition coil acts as an electrical power transformer. The ignition coil transforms the battery's low voltage into the thousands of volts needed to create an electric spark in the ... WebDIS is the ignition system in which the distributor of the electronic ignition system is replaced with the number of induction coils i.e. one coil per cylinder or one coil for pair of cylinders, and the timing of the spark is controlled by an Ignition control unit (ICU) and the Engine control unit (ECU), which makes this system more efficient and …
